Gear Ratios
- 1st gear: 2.842:1
- 2nd gear: 1.529:1
- 3rd gear: 1.000:1
- 4th gear: 0.712:1
- Reverse gear: 2.480:1
- Final drive ratio: 4.058:1

Fluid Requirements
- Recommended fluid: Mitsubishi Diamond ATF SP-III
- Fluid capacity: 7.4 quarts (7.0 liters)
- Fluid change interval: 60,000 miles
- Use of incorrect fluid may damage transmission
- Fluid level check procedure included
- Sealed system with dipstick for easy monitoring
Common Issues and Solutions
- Delayed shifting: Check fluid level and condition
- Slipping gears: Inspect clutch packs and bands
- Transmission overheating: Verify cooling system
- Unusual noises: Check for worn bearings
- Check engine light: Scan for transmission codes
- Regular maintenance prevents most issues

Q4 What are common troubleshooting steps for the f4a-transmission?
What are common troubleshooting steps for the f4a-transmission?
Common issues with the f4a-transmission include slipping gears, delayed engagement, and fluid leaks. Begin by checking the transmission fluid level and condition. Inspect for leaks around the pan, seals, and cooler lines. Use a diagnostic scanner to check for error codes. If issues persist, inspect the valve body, solenoids, and torque converter. Addressing problems early can prevent further damage and costly repairs.
